where is bedford
Bedford most commonly refers to a town in Bedfordshire, England , located about 46 miles north of London in the east of England.
Main Bedford (England)
- Bedford is the county town of Bedfordshire, in the East of England.
- It lies on the River Great Ouse, roughly 46 miles north-northwest of London and around 25 miles west of Cambridge.
- The wider urban area includes nearby places like Kempston and Biddenham.
Other places called Bedford
Several other towns and cities named Bedford exist:
- Bedford, Massachusetts – a town in Middlesex County, about fifteen miles northwest of Boston near the junction of routes 3 and 95.
- Bedford, New York – an incorporated town in Westchester County, with hamlets including Bedford Hills and Katonah.
- Bedford, Indiana – a city in Lawrence County in southern Indiana, known as the “Limestone Capital of the World.”
